Appointment of Interim Vice Chancellor for Student Affairs

I am pleased to announce that I have appointed Edgar Dormitorio as interim vice chancellor for student affairs, effective June 29.

Edgar has served as assistant vice chancellor and chief of staff within the Division of Student Affairs since September 2013, helping to manage its 32 departments, approximately 900 staff members and 2,000 student employees with an operating budget of more than $200 million. The major units within Student Affairs include Enrollment Management; Wellness, Health & Counseling Services; Student Life & Leadership; and Auxiliary Services.

Prior to that, Edgar was UCI’s interim associate vice chancellor for enrollment management, assistant dean of students and director of the Office of Student Conduct, and head of Veteran Services and the Volunteer Center.

A proud Anteater alumnus (social science ’97), Edgar has been a steadfast advocate for our students throughout his career. His broad experience in student affairs and tireless efforts to improve the student experience will carry forward the important work of the Division of Student Affairs as we conduct a national search for the next vice chancellor for student affairs.
